Despite the chilling cold covering Sa Pa (Lao Cai province), cherry blossoms continue to bloom, flaunting their vibrant pink hues. This is also a reason why thousands of tourists brave the cold mist to visit Sa Pa.
According to the locals' observations, cherry blossoms in Sa Pa this year are as stunning as in previous years. Strangely, as the weather gets colder, the blossom colors become even more vivid.
The cold air has affected Sa Pa in recent days, causing the temperature in the area to drop significantly, with dense fog. However, for over a week now, some cherry trees in the O Quy Ho, Ta Phin, Sa Pả,... areas have bloomed brilliantly. This is an interesting phenomenon that attracts the attention of many tourists.

Visitors to Sa Pa in the early days of the year not only get to admire the transparent snowflakes on the leaves but also indulge in the delicate beauty of cherry blossoms.
The cherry trees planted in Sa Pa are a precious batch among the 100 rare species gifted to Sa Pa district by the Japan-Vietnam Friendship Association on its 100th anniversary in October 2003.
